Monitoring lung function with a breathing machine after chest injury
Part of Injuries & trauma, Lungs & breathing clinical trials.
This study tests a special monitoring tool (EIT) to see how well your lungs are working while you are on a breathing machine after a serious chest injury. It may help doctors adjust your care more precisely.

Who can take part
- You have a serious chest bruise and are in the intensive care unit (ICU).
- You are 18 to 90 years old.
- You are on a breathing machine (ventilator) and have been in the ICU for less than 12 hours.
- You do not have a pacemaker or open wounds on your chest.
- You are not on a heart-lung bypass machine (ECMO) and don't have a collapsed lung that hasn't been drained.
